Description
Upon entering the property from the ground floor, you are welcomed into a spacious and inviting through lounge, perfect for family gatherings or relaxing after a long day. This flows seamlessly into an open-plan kitchen, thoughtfully laid out to provide ample countertop and storage space, with room for informal dining. Large windows across the ground floor bring in an abundance of natural light, accentuating the warmth and charm of the home.
Upstairs, the accommodation offers three well-proportioned bedrooms, ideal for growing families or those needing space to work from home. A modern family bathroom completes the first-floor layout. The home is set across two floors and boasts a practical layout that maximises space and function.
Externally, the property benefits from a generous rear garden with access to a useful brick outbuilding, offering valuable storage or potential for workshop use. Off-street parking is also available, enhancing the property's convenience. With its cul-de-sac position, residents enjoy peace and reduced traffic, making it particularly appealing to families with children.
This sought-after location offers excellent connectivity to everyday amenities. Several supermarkets, including Asda and Aldi, are located within a mile, ensuring convenient grocery shopping. Local primary and secondary schools such as Beaumont Lodge Primary School and Babington Academy are easily accessible, making this a perfect setting for families. Healthcare facilities including GP surgeries and pharmacies are nearby, alongside the Beaumont Leys Health Centre, offering further peace of mind.
For leisure and fitness, the nearby Beaumont Leys Leisure Centre features a gym, swimming pool and sports facilities for all ages. A variety of shops can be found at Beaumont Shopping Centre, just under a mile away, providing everything from high street brands to local services.
Transport links are favourable, with frequent bus services connecting the area to Leicester city centre, which lies only four miles away. Leicester Railway Station, approximately a 20-minute drive, provides direct rail services to London St Pancras and other major cities. For those travelling further afield, East Midlands Airport is just over 30 minutes by car, offering regional and international travel options.

GROUND FLOOR
STORM PORCH
ENTRANCE HALLWAY
With stairs off to first floor, telephone point, single paneled radiator, wooden flooring and under stairs store.
THROUGH LOUNGE
26' (7m 92cm) 0 x 11' (3m 35cm) 5 (approx)
With two single paneled radiators, feature fire place with fitted gas fire, telephone point & TV point, recessed lighting and a patio door to rear garden.
OPEN PLAN KITCHEN
6' (1m 82cm) 6 x 8, 2 (approx)
Fitted with a range of eye level & fitted base units, rolled over work tops with drawers, fitted hob, oven & extractor fan, single drainer sink with base cupboard and partly tiled. There is no boiler.
FIRST FLOOR
Landing with access to loft and wooden flooring.
BEDROOM 1
12' (3m 65cm) 6 x 10' (3m 4cm) 4 (approx)
With fitted wardrobe & central dresser, single paneled radiator, wooden flooring, telephone point and double glazed window to front elevation.
BEDROOM 2
12' (3m 65cm) 6 x 10' (3m 4cm) 4 (approx)
With single paneled radiator, wooden flooring and double glazed window to rear elevation.
BEDROOM 3
7' (2m 13cm) 8 x 6' (1m 82cm) 6 (approx)
With single paneled radiator, wooden flooring and double glazed window to front elevation.
BATHROOM
Full suite comprising of shower cubicle, wash handbasin with tiled splash back, low flush WC and heated towel rail.
OUTSIDE
Garden to the front with block paving and to the rear slabbed garden (split level garden) with store.
BRICK OUTBUILDING
20' (6m 9cm) 0 x 11' (3m 35cm) 6 (approx)
With laminate flooring.
